Maggie and Negan are back in another adventure that has once again taken them to their new stomping grounds of New York City. The Walking Dead's most unlikely duo returned in the second season premiere of their own spinoff series Dead City, which promised to take the feuding pair's story in some unexpected - and yet predictably violent - new directions.

Maggie has returned to Manhattan along with the New Babylon Federation, who are seeking to overthrow The Croat and The Dama to harness their methane in a bid to bring the world back from the brink. Negan never left, as the villainous pair kept him prisoner in the hopes of making him their new performative leader.

The Walking Dead: Dead City season 2 release schedule confirms longer run

The Walking Dead: Dead City season 2 will air new episodes on Sundays, starting with the premiere on May 4. Each episode will air on AMC at 9:00 p.m. ET / 6:00 p.m. PT, as per usual. If you can't wait that long, each episode will also be available to stream on AMC+ on Sunday mornings, meaning that you don't have to wait until its linear premiere in the evening if you'd prefer to watch it right away.

That much has become a certainty when watching The Walking Dead shows. The surprise is the amount of episodes that will air throughout Dead City season 2's run. Check out the release schedule below:

As we can see from the release schedule for the full season, Dead City's sophomore outing will have two more episodes than its predecessor, running for a total of eight episodes. It's pretty awesome considering that six episodes has become the norm for the new Walking Dead spinoffs and it suggests that there will be some major developments going down in the second season.

Something else that confirms as much is the fact that critics who screened the season were seemingly only granted the first six episodes of the season, suggesting that some major things will go down in the last two episodes. Could this suggest that Dead City will end its run with season 2? We'll have to wait and see.

Irrespective of what goes down during The Walking Dead: Dead City season 2, we know that there will be more episodes to enjoy, and that all of them will air on Sunday nights between May 4 and June 22.
